Other names for Romani, Carpathian

Bashaldo
Burgenland Romani
Carpathian Romani
Central Romani
Cigany
Cigány
Hungarian-Slovak Romani
Karpacki Roma
Romanes
Romungro
Sarvika Roma
Servika Romani
South Polish Romani
Ungrike Roma
Romani Karpatok
Romani Kárpátok (Vernacular Name)

Where Romani, Carpathian is spoken

Czech Republic
Hungary
Poland
Romania
Slovakia
Ukraine
United States of America
